Title

SMART MOVABLE ROAD DIVIDER USING IoT

Abstract

In recent years, with an ever-increasing rate of development in metro cities around the world, there has been proportional increase in numbers of automobiles on the roads. Although the number of vehicles using the roads has increased, the static road infrastructure is almost the same and is unable to cope with changes like congestion, unpredictable travel-time delays and road-accidents that are taking a serious shape. Traffic congestion has been one of the major concerns faced by the metropolitan cities today in spite of measures being taken to mitigate and reduce it. It has emerged as one of the mainchallenge for developers in urban areas for planning of sustainable cities. In developing countries, like India, traffic is inherently chaotic and noisy. Road Divider is generically used for dividing the Road for ongoing and incoming traffic. This helps keeping the flow of traffic. Generally, there is equal number of lanes for both ongoing and incoming traffic. For example, in any city, there is industrial area or shopping area where the traffic generally flows in one direction in the morning or evening. The other side of Road divider is mostly either empty or under-utilized. This is true for peak morning and evening hours. This results in loss of time for the car owners, traffic jams as well as underutilization of available resources. Our idea is to formulate a mechanism of automated movable road divider that can shift lanes, so that we can have more number of lanes in the direction of the rush. An Automated movable road divider can provide a solution to theabove-mentioned problem effectively. This is possible through IOT. IOT refers to Internet of Things where the actual digitalization comes into picture. Here sensors play a major role. We can achieve this using Arduino board. The sensors placed on the dividers sense the flow of traffic whether flow of traffic is smooth or not? If the flow is smooth on either side then there is nothing to worry but the lane which is having more traffic, the divider is moved to a certain distance to the smoother lane in order to smoothen the busy lane.
